MEMO — Hartwell Lease Renegotiation

To: Branch Managers

Lease talks with Penrose Property Group conclude this month. Expect revised terms on the Granby and Selwick sites: shorter break clauses, higher service charges. Two underperforming branches may consolidate. Do not discuss externally. Facilities will circulate floor-plan changes after signing. Budget impacts land in next month's pack. Questions go through regional ops only. Full context is in the confidential note below.

management briefing: Only 33 of the 205 pilot accounts renewed Kasath, so a churn review is set for October 17. Weniusek Logistics is in early talks to buy Holethax Freight for about $345.6 million.

**Migration CI failures — read this first**

Zero-downtime migrations on Quillbase run in two phases: expand, then contract. CI fails if both land in one PR. Split them. If the shadow-table diff job times out, rerun once before pinging anyone — the Harkfield runner is flaky on Mondays. Never force-merge past a red migration gate. When filing a ticket, include the trace token printed at the end of the failing job log.

build token for tajeg-bajep: htk14_409ba9df6b8acb

**Postmortem timeline — Farelight pricing experiment**

14:22 — On-call paged after checkout conversions dropped sharply on the Farelight platform. Investigation showed the ticket-pricing experiment had begun serving the treatment price to 100% of traffic instead of the intended 10% split, due to a misconfigured rollout flag pushed earlier that afternoon. Experiment was halted at 14:41 and prices reverted. The deploy responsible was identified by the token recorded below.

session token of fadug-hahap = htk3_554

### Step 4: Stabilize the integration tests

Heads up: the Tollgate payments suite is flaky mostly because tests share one sandbox ledger. Before migrating, give each test run its own namespace and bump the settlement poll timeout — the old default is way too tight. Once that's in place, reruns should drop to near zero. The test harness picks up these configuration values at startup.

config for hahip-yajep:
holix:
  log_level: error
  metrics_host: metrics.holix.qorvellabs.internal
  pin: 9600
  pool_size: 8